logo

Output 17039efd388930d4f56f18593a1062587de99192ecf319652c99e984e530730d:0

value
46611921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 555a27115ccc7b4c89350b3d1133384f4238118a OP_EQUALVERIFY OP_CHECKSIG
address
18nJSDgYMLco2NiKmbqGDztmrGq65M5o1F
transaction
17039efd388930d4f56f18593a1062587de99192ecf319652c99e984e530730d